以下是关于使用 JavaScript 动效生成视频的相关内容:
基础概念: JavaScript 动效通常是通过在网页上操作 DOM 元素,利用 CSS 动画、JavaScript 的定时器(如 setInterval 或 requestAnimationFrame)等技术来实现元素的移动、变形、颜色变化等效果。
优势:
类型:
应用场景:
要将 JavaScript 动效生成视频,常见的方法是利用屏幕录制工具或者专门的库。
遇到的问题及原因:
示例代码(简单的平移动画):
const element = document.getElementById('animateBox');
let position = 0;
const speed = 2;
function move() {
if (position < window.innerWidth - element.offsetWidth) {
position += speed;
element.style.left = position + 'px';
requestAnimationFrame(move);
}
}
move();
要将这样的动效生成视频,可以使用类似 ffmpeg
的工具结合屏幕录制来实现。但这可能需要一定的技术知识和额外的配置。
领取专属 10元无门槛券
手把手带您无忧上云